This unique range of 28 Volt portable GPUs has been developed to
provide continuous DC power for avionics work, shop maintenance,diagnostics, training or demonstrations. It has one of the best powerto-weight ratios on the market.
Features
For ease of service and maximum redundancy, these units are fitted with independent 53 Amp advanced Switch Mode Power Supplies, the number of which depends on the model.
Digital Voltmeter indicates output voltage.
Digital Ammeter indicates output current.
Output “ON” green LED indicate individual Power Supply.
Protection against overload (constant current limiting, unit will shut down output after 5 second, re-power on to recover).
Protected against over voltage (set at 31 V, unit will shut down output, re-power on to recover).
Protected against over temperature (95 C detect on heat sink of power transistor, unit will shut down output, recovers automatically after temperature goes down).
Cooling by a number of independent high-power cooling fans.
Supplied with 3 meter heavy-duty DC output cable and rubber
Aircraft plug, AC input cord and workshop manual.
